Hillhead to showcase world?s best plant, equipment

Lafarge Tarmac?s Hillhead Quarry in Derbyshire, UK will once again host the world?s biggest quarry and construction event in 2014. Hillhead 2014 will showcase around 450 UK and international suppliers of plant, equipment, materials and services from 24 to 26 June.
The quarrying equipment on display will include earthmoving machinery, mobile plant and materials handling equipment.
Earthmoving machinery
Doosan earthmoving products that will be making their first appearance at Hillhead will include the 52-tonne DX530LC-3 excavator and DL420-3 wheel loader, while Caterpillar will be represented by the fuel-efficient M-Series wheel loader range and the 725 and 730 articulated dump trucks. 
Hitachi will stage a strategic entrance into the UK quarrying and mining sectors with an exhibition of its new Dash-5 wheel loader range that includes 14 different models, ranging from two tonnes to 47 tonnes. 
The Hyundai stand will feature nine machines including the new 42.6-tonne R430LC-9A crawler excavator and JCB will have two stands and live demonstrations to highlight the diversity of its product range, comprising the new 457 wheel loader, the updated JS360 tracked excavator and a new series of compact excavators. 
Hillhead 2014 will mark the UK launch of Liebherr?s 22-tonne R9222 excavator, which is equipped with a Stage IIIB-compliant engine. The 22-tonne PR 736 bulldozer features a 5m3 blade and highly efficient hydrostatic drive system.
Attendees will be able to view the complete Komatsu Dash-7 wheel loader range ? including the EU Stage IIIB-compliant WA320-7, WA380-7, WA470-7 and WA500-7 models ? and two machines from the company?s intelligent machine control range ? the D61PXi-23 bulldozer and PC210LCi-10 crawler excavator.
Volvo Construction Equipment will also showcase its latest Tier IV machines, the latest FMX and FH truck models and Stage IV engines from Volvo Penta.
Mobile plant
Wirtgen will be exhibit 15 machines, including the latest Kleemann MCO9 crusher from the Mobicone series. The new Lokotrack LT220D mobile crusher will headline Metso Minerals? construction and recycling equipment while Powerscreen will showcase four brand new machines ? the Premiertrak 300 HA jaw crusher, Warrior 2100 screen, Premiertrak 600 diesel electric jaw crusher and Maxtrak 1150 cone crusher. 
Sandvik Construction will also present its latest range of mobile crushing and screening equipment, as well as its line-up of Rammer hammers and breakers. Among the new Sandvik products will be the QA451 mobile tracked screener, CH540 cone crusher, the Rammer 5011 hydraulic hammer and DI550 drill rig.
Terex Finlay?s stand will feature the 893, 883+ and 883+ Spaleck heavy-duty screeners and 693+ inclined screening machine. Attendees will also see the company?s new C-1550 cone crusher, I-100RS impact crusher and the J-1170AS jaw crusher in action, as well as new diesel/electric variants of the current J-1175 jaw crusher, C-1540 cone crusher and 694+ inclined screen.
In addition, CDE will launch a new contract washing offer in partnership with Aggregate Processing Solutions at Hillhead 2014 that will offer access to a suite of CDE modular washing equipment without the need for an initial capital expenditure investment. 
Materials handling
The materials handling equipment set to be on display at Hillhead 2014 includes stronger and lighter overband magnets for mobile crushers from Eriez, as well as a selection of suspended permanent magnets and metal-detection equipment.
Tesab will also exhibit its new Trackstack 8542TBF stockpile conveyor, which features a belt feed hopper design capable of delivering high tonnages, and demonstrate its new 1200TC tracked cone crusher and Trackstack 8042T tracked conveyor.
